Godrej Nagpur Plotted Township is a 75-acre planned residential community positioned at one of central India's most active infrastructure intersections. Conceived as Godrej Properties' third Nagpur project in four years, it reflects a considered bet on a city that has been quietly accumulating the building blocks — expressway access, a functioning SEZ, an expanding international airport, and a growing institutional ecosystem — of a genuine Tier-1 growth story. The project is designed to deliver approximately 1.7 million square feet of saleable plotted area, a scale that allows for cohesive township planning rather than a simple subdivision of land.
A plotted township of this size offers a category of ownership that apartment living cannot replicate: the autonomy to design your home from the ground up, within a curated community that handles the infrastructure around it. Residents will have access to township-level amenities — clubhouse, green corridors, internal road networks, landscaped open spaces — while retaining complete architectural freedom over their individual plots. It is a format that has proven consistently popular in Godrej's earlier Nagpur projects, Godrej Forest Estate in Sumthana and Godrej Orchard Estate, both of which drew sustained interest from the city's end-user community.
Godrej Properties brings over three decades of development experience across India's major markets, having recorded property sales of Rs. 29,444 crore in 2024–25. The group's approach in Nagpur has been methodical — selecting locations near established infrastructure corridors rather than speculative greenfield positions, and planning communities with long-term liveability rather than short-cycle turnover in mind. Each project in the city has carried the same underlying brief: township amenities, green planning, and transparent governance under RERA.
The timing of this township aligns with a structural inflection in Nagpur's real estate cycle. The Samruddhi Mahamarg reached full 701-km operational status in June 2025. Nagpur airport expansion work — including a new terminal and second runway — is under active development by MADC in collaboration with GMR. MIHAN continues to absorb new industrial and institutional tenants, sustaining employment growth in the corridor immediately adjacent to this site. The site sits at the confluence of two of Nagpur's most consequential growth corridors — the Samruddhi Mahamarg, India's longest greenfield expressway at 701 km connecting Nagpur to the Mumbai Metropolitan Region, and the MIHAN SEZ, a 4,354-hectare multimodal hub anchoring institutions such as IIM Nagpur, AIIMS Nagpur, and campuses of TCS, Infosys, and HCL. Together they have repositioned this belt from Nagpur's periphery into its most watched development frontier. The surrounding area already carries a functional layer of schools, hospitals, retail, and entertainment that supports everyday residential life without requiring long commutes into the city core.
Godrej Properties acquired this 75-acre parcel in November 2025 — its third land acquisition in Nagpur in four years — signalling a deliberate, staged commitment to the city rather than an opportunistic one-off. The Nagpur–Hyderabad Highway and Dr. Babasaheb Ambedkar International Airport are both accessible from the site, adding intercity and aviation connectivity to the expressway access already in place. With the Samruddhi Mahamarg now fully open following the inauguration of its final stretch in June 2025, travel time between Nagpur and Mumbai has been halved to approximately eight hours, turning this address into a genuine node on Maharashtra's east–west economic spine.

India's longest greenfield expressway reached full operational status in June 2025, connecting Nagpur directly to the Mumbai Metropolitan Region and cutting road travel time to approximately eight hours — placing this township at Maharashtra's primary east–west highway gateway.
MADC, in collaboration with GMR, is developing a new terminal building, expanded parking, and a second runway at Nagpur's international airport. The approved 786-hectare land transfer enables construction at scale, with the state government directing expeditious completion.
The 4,354-hectare MIHAN project continues to absorb new tenants across IT, aerospace, pharma, and food-processing sectors, with MADC reporting rising SEZ exports in 2026. The non-SEZ areas house IIM Nagpur and AIIMS Nagpur, strengthening the knowledge and healthcare ecosystem adjacent to this site.
The Orange Line of Nagpur Metro connects Khapri and the New Airport Station to Kasturchand Park in the city centre, providing rail-based urban mobility to MIHAN residents. The Maharashtra government's 2026–27 budget commits to expanding metro networks across Nagpur, Pune, and Mumbai.
The Nagpur–Hyderabad Highway forms the second major road corridor abutting this site, linking the township to Vidarbha's industrial belt and onward to Hyderabad's technology and logistics markets — strengthening the address for buyers with business interests along this corridor.
This township marks Godrej Properties' third land acquisition in Nagpur within four years — not a trial entry but a deepening strategy. Each prior project in the city, Godrej Forest Estate and Godrej Orchard Estate, was positioned along the same Samruddhi Mahamarg corridor, demonstrating consistent confidence in the belt's long-term residential demand.
At 75 acres with approximately 1.7 million square feet of saleable area, this is a township-sized development — large enough to carry cohesive green planning, wide internal roads, full amenity infrastructure, and a genuine community identity, not a cluster of plots sold in isolation.
The Samruddhi Mahamarg completed its final 76-km stretch in June 2025, giving this address uninterrupted six-lane access from Nagpur to the Mumbai Metropolitan Region. No other plotted township in Nagpur currently sits this close to a fully operational interstate expressway of this scale.
MIHAN houses TCS, Infosys, HCL, DRAL, and TASL within its SEZ, while IIM Nagpur and AIIMS Nagpur anchor the non-SEZ sectors. For buyers whose professional lives revolve around this zone, living in this township eliminates the long cross-city commute that defines most Nagpur residential addresses.
Godrej Properties disclosed an estimated revenue potential of Rs. 755 crore for this land parcel in its regulatory filing, a figure that reflects internal demand modeling based on the corridor's absorption trends from earlier plotted projects in the same micro-market.
